Accessibility guidelines for the website

Accessible web design helps people with a variety of disabilities, including people who:

  • are blind
  • are visually impaired
  • are deaf or hearing impaired
  • have dyslexia
  • have physical disabilities that affect manual dexterity or result in loss of the use of the hands
  • have cognitive impairments affecting memory or learning capabilities.

Research highlights are affiliated with a research group and are useful for listing anything that the group wishes to highlight

Creating a research highlight

  • Click on "My Sections" at the top-right of the screen
  • Click "Create new research highlight" under "Create content"
  • Enter a title for the research highlight
  • It's optional but highly recommended to add an image for the highlight. To do so:
    • Click "Choose file" under "Upload image"
    • Select a file and click "Open"
    • Click "Upload"
  • In the "Body" field, enter your information about the case study
  • Save or preview your page

Structuring your section of the website

For the purposes of content creation and editing permissions, the Oxford Physics CMS is divided into “sections”.

Each section has its own pages, and those pages can have their own pages as well- forming a hierarchy. Each section can also have different editing permissions.

Creating sections

Only administrators can create sections.
